nuttige artikelen

Hoe krijg je gratis Gogo Wifi tijdens een vlucht

Betalen voor wifi in een vliegtuig? Je moet van goud zijn gemaakt, want er is geen enkele manier dat ik ooit $ 10 - of meer - ga storten voor slechts 30 minuten internettijd. Tenminste, dat is wat Gogo aan het rekenen was tijdens mijn recente reis met Alaska Airlines. Maar dankzij een paar slimme oplossingen (als ik het zelf zeg), kon ik meer gratis internettijd krijgen dan ik verdiende. Hier is hoe.

Bedankt, T-Mobile

Hoewel Gogo-internet aan boord ongelooflijk duur is, werkt T-Mobile samen met Gogo om al zijn mobiele abonnees een gratis uur internet te geven. Dat is niet veel, ik weet het, maar we zullen dat gedeelte een beetje behandelen. (Als uw vlucht slechts ongeveer twee uur duurt, is dat net voldoende tijd om rond te rommelen op uw favoriete website terwijl u boven 10.000 voet zweeft.)

Als je een T-Mobile-abonnee bent, geweldig! Geniet van je uur en ga door naar het volgende gedeelte als het op is. Als je echter op een andere koerier zit, moet je een beetje lastig worden.

Om te bevestigen dat je een T-Mobile-gebruiker bent, zal Gogo je vragen je telefoonnummer te verifiëren voordat het je dat gratis uur geeft. Als dit het geval is, begint u willekeurige telefoonnummers in te typen totdat u op magische wijze een T-Mobile-gebruiker tegenkomt. Je krijgt je vrije uur en ze zullen niets wijzer zijn.

(Ik testte dit met behulp van het telefoonnummer voor Goldavelez.com gezondheidsbewerker Beth Skwarecki, en ze ontving geen meldingen, sms'jes of andere aanwijzingen dat ik haar nummer 'leen' voor wat wifi.)

Dit is misschien een ietwat moeizaam proces, afhankelijk van je geluk, maar je kent vast wel iemand die 'The Uncarrier' gebruikt. Voordat ik dit met Beth testte, heb ik willekeurige getallen ingevoerd en binnen vijf pogingen succes behaald - niet slecht.

Wat gebeurt er als je uur op is?

Je internet verdwijnt. U kunt echter nog steeds berichten-apps gebruiken en sms'en verzenden, zodat u tijdens uw vlucht niet voor altijd van de wereld wordt afgesneden - althans, dat was de opzet van mijn recente reis met Alaska Airlines.

U denkt waarschijnlijk aan de voor de hand liggende vraag: waarom logt u niet uit bij de wifi, logt u opnieuw in en gebruikt u een ander telefoonnummer om een ​​extra uur te krijgen? Tenminste, dat was het eerste waar ik aan dacht, maar de configuratie van Gogo is slim. U kunt bijvoorbeeld het cachegeheugen en de cookies van uw browser wissen en u kunt de pagina 'nummer invoeren' bereiken. De service detecteert echter dat je al een gratis uur hebt gekregen en laat je er geen krijgen met een ander nummer:

Wat ik tijdens mijn vlucht kon achterhalen, was dat deze tool "heb je het al gebruikt" je apparaat bijhoudt op MAC-adres. Dat helpt je niet echt als je een iPhone gebruikt, omdat je deze niet kunt veranderen. Als u echter Android Q niet gebruikt, zou u de Terminal Emulator-app moeten kunnen gebruiken om het MAC-adres van uw Android-apparaat te wijzigen naar wat u maar wilt - u krijgt nog een uur gratis.

Ik gebruik de bètaversie van Android Q en Terminal Emulator kon mijn MAC-adres niet wijzigen toen ik het probeerde. Ik had echter nog een andere truc in mijn mouw - en nee, ik was niet van plan mijn telefoon te rooten alleen om gratis wifi in het vliegtuig te krijgen. In plaats daarvan heb ik gebruik gemaakt van een nieuwe Android Q-functie, waarbij het besturingssysteem automatisch je MAC-adres willekeurig maakt wanneer je verbinding maakt met nieuwe wifi-netwerken.

Deze implementatie is niet perfect, omdat Android Q een willekeurig MAC-adres kiest om voor dat netwerk te gebruiken, in plaats van het elke keer te veranderen wanneer u verbinding maakt. In mijn geval gebruikte ik mijn gratis uur wifi op dit dummy MAC-adres en schakelde ik terug naar het echte MAC-adres van mijn apparaat door op het tandwielpictogram naast de naam van het wifi-netwerk te tikken en de optie "Privacy" te vinden in Netwerkdetails:

Ik eindigde door uit te loggen bij het Gogo wifi-netwerk, opnieuw in te loggen en een ander T-Mobile-nummer te gebruiken om nog een gratis uur op mijn "nieuwe" Android-telefoon te krijgen.

Hoe zit het met uw computer?

Als je tijdens een vlucht Gogo's wifi-toegangspagina vanaf je laptop probeert op te halen, zie je geen optie om een ​​gratis T-Mobile-uur te krijgen. Je laptop is tenslotte geen mobiel apparaat, maar dat kunnen we oplossen.

Ik dacht aanvankelijk dat het voldoende zou zijn om de user-agent van Chrome te veranderen om mijn MacBook te laten lijken alsof het iets is wat het niet is - bijvoorbeeld een iPhone. Ik was ook bijna succesvol, maar Gogo's sluwe controles leidden tot de conclusie dat ik nog steeds een laptop gebruikte:

Met veel meer tijd om te doden tijdens mijn lange vlucht, probeerde ik een andere methode. Ik schakelde over naar Firefox en voegde een nieuwe string in de about: config-pagina die mijn user-agent in de hele browser overschreef. Met andere woorden:

  • Ik typte over: config in mijn adresbalk
  • Ik heb gezocht naar 'useragent'
  • Ik heb met de rechtermuisknop geklikt en een nieuwe string toegevoegd, die ik general.useragent.override noemde
  • Voor de stringwaarde heb ik er een van deze site geleend. Ik heb dit hele stuk tekst gekopieerd en geplakt: Mozilla/5.0 (iPhone; CPU iPhone OS 6_0 like Mac OS X) AppleWebKit/536.26 (KHTML, like Gecko) Mobile/10A5376e

  • Toen ik klaar was - om veilig te zijn - laadde ik Terminal op mijn MacBook en veranderde ik het MAC-adres van mijn apparaat in een adres dat alleen met een enkel cijfer verschilde van het MAC-adres van mijn iPhone (het laatste cijfer). Hoewel ik betwijfel of Gogo wifi afleidt wat een apparaat is door iets in zijn MAC-adres, doet dit geen pijn, en het was een goede gewoonte voor de spoofing die ik later zou doen om extra uren op mijn MacBook te krijgen
  • Ik heb toen de Gogo wifi-pagina in Firefox vernieuwd en mijn vrije uur kunnen activeren alsof ik een mobiel apparaat gebruikte, wat ik zeker niet was.

  • Tot slot verwijderde ik de user-override zodat deze mijn andere Firefox-browsen niet zou verpesten.

Na al die inspanningen koesterde ik mijn grote beloning:

Goed genoeg om Twitter te controleren en Facebook-berichten te verzenden, maar dat is het dan ook.

Een dag nadat we dit artikel hadden gepost, ontvingen we een verklaring van advocaten die T-Mobile vertegenwoordigden. Daarin geven ze aan:

Voor wat het waard is, wil ik een korte uitleg geven waarom we besloten hebben deze hack te publiceren. Eerst voer je willekeurige telefoonnummers in om je te identificeren voor slechts een uur gratis wifi. Ik zou niet over deze truc hebben geschreven als:

  • Het had op enigerlei wijze invloed op de T-Mobile-ervaring van een willekeurige gebruiker, inclusief het alarmeren van het feit dat u elke vorm van in-flight service met zijn nummer activeerde.
  • Hiermee kon een persoon toegang krijgen tot een soort premium service, het One Plus-programma van T-Mobile voor onbeperkte wifi tijdens vluchten.
  • Hiermee kon een flyer de beveiliging van een T-Mobile-gebruiker overtreden of op een andere manier clandestien inloggen op een T-Mobile-gebruikersaccount.

Zoals het er nu uitziet, is de eenvoudigste manier voor T-Mobile en Gogo om deze methode te voorkomen door gebruikers te laten authenticeren in de wifi-promotie met een gewone T-Mobile-accountaanmelding. Eenvoudig als een fluitje van een cent, behalve het beveiligingsprobleem van het verzenden van deze inloggegevens via een gemakkelijk gesnuffelde open wifi-verbinding (waarschijnlijk de reden dat dit niet het mechanisme is). Het zou natuurlijk ook niet zo moeilijk zijn om een ​​systeem te maken om een ​​uur gratis wifi in te schakelen voordat een persoon in het vliegtuig springt, vooral als T-Mobile en Gogo het hele proces controleren via MAC-adressen.

Ik moet ook opmerken dat dit een maas in de wet is geweest.

Mile High Week Vliegen door de "vriendelijke luchten" is vaak een hel, maar dat hoeft niet zo te zijn. Het is de Mile High Week en we onderzoeken alles wat met vluchten te maken heeft, van het scoren van goedkope tickets tot de beste tijd om te boeken, van het in slaap vallen op een langeafstandsvlucht tot het winnen van de eeuwige oorlog om armleuningen. Wielen omhoog.